Mental Health Therapist-Outpatient Counselor

Provides clinical assessment and clinical treatment to all patients presented to the Bryan Counseling Center or our affiliates utilizing appropriate individual treatments inclusive of individual, family and group therapy to address identified patient needs. Must be able to relate to and work well with people of all cultures and ages.

PRINCIPA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
  1. *Commits to the mission, vision, beliefs and consistently demonstrates our core values.
  2. *Completes the Initial Diagnostic Interview, Mental Status Exam and patient diagnosis upon patient admission; makes recommendations for treatment and referral as appropriate.
  3. *Develops individualized treatment plans which define plan of services and intervention; updates treatment plans according to regulatory requirements and as appropriate to provide optimum outpatient care.
  4. *Independently provides individual, group and family therapy as needed to address patient treatment needs in person or by telehealth; provides crisis intervention services as appropriate.
  5. *Completes documentation and billing in a timely manner in accordance with Medical Center guidelines and all relevant HIPAA, CMS, Joint Commission and other oversight and regulatory requirements. (Would not see Medicare patients but would be responsible for delivery of care for all other payers as credentialed).
  6. *Maintains appropriate size caseload in meeting productivity expectations; provides community-based, developmentally appropriate, and culturally competent care to all patients.
  7. *Attends outpatient staff meetings for team communication, clinical staffing and other meetings as assigned.
  8. *Abides by all professional and corporate ethical standards.
  9. Utilizes Trauma Informed Care Principles.
  10. Maintains professional growth and development through seminars, workshops, and professional affiliations to keep abreast of latest trends in field of expertise.
  11. Participates in meetings, committees and department projects as assigned.

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:
Masters degree in Professional Counseling or other degree leading to licensure as a mental health practitioner required. Licensed in the State of Nebraska as an Independent Mental Health Practitioner (LIMHP) required.Basic Life Support (CPR) certification required.
